Understanding and Managing Burnout in the Workplace
Burnout is a pervasive issue in today's workplace, affecting individuals across industries and roles. It is characterized by feelings of exhaustion, cynicism, and reduced professional efficacy. Understanding the causes and effects of burnout is crucial for employers and employees alike. This guide explores the challenges of burnout in the workplace and provides practical strategies to prevent and manage it effectively.
